i thought the accord lips only worked with 2.5 front bumpers which are flat on the bottom. 3.2 bumpers flare out and then back in which make placement of a lip look off. but props to you if you get it to work, post pic when you're done. ![Thumbs Up](https://acurazine.com/forums/images/smilies/thumbsup.gif)
there was a green 2.5 that had an accord lip on it that i thought looked great for being a simple bolt on. a lip on a 2.5 bumper looks so much better than a plain 3.2 bumper.
